For plugin authors: DedupeHerd collapses duplicate on-call alerts by fingerprinting the source, severity, and a normalized message hash. Your plugin's emitted alerts must include a stable fingerprint field, or the fallback hasher kicks in and grouping gets noisy. The suppression window and merge strategy are tunable per tenant, but most tenants run the defaults. Known quirk: flapping alerts can escape the window if your plugin re-labels severity. The defaults currently shipped are the following configuration values.

settings of tagug-fajof:
[zorwyn]
host = zorwyn.nelvrosys.corp
user = zorwyn_svc
database = zorwyn_prod

# Gatecrest internal API gateway — rate limiting config
# Review notes: limits are enforced per client app, not per IP.
# RATE_LIMIT_RPS=200 and BURST_ALLOWANCE=50 apply to the default tier.
# LIMIT_STORE=redis; counters live in the shared Fennick cluster.
# Exceeding clients receive 429 with a retry-after header.
# The gateway authenticates to the counter store before accepting traffic. The store credential goes on the next line.

secret setting of kaguf-tagag: LEDGER_TOKEN3=cab

When a user's recovery request includes uploaded text files, Fernwick's ingest service (Glyphsort) attempts charset detection in this order: BOM check, UTF-8 validation, then heuristic fallback. If Glyphsort flags a file as ambiguous, do not guess manually; route it to the normalization queue and note the ticket. Mixed encodings in one file are rejected outright. Once the file is normalized, unlock the recovery console with the duty credentials. The standing recovery passphrase for the console is shown below.

strongbox words: druvan-lamys-eliius-jorax-istox-soreth-ulays-gilix-ralix-oliiel-norwyn-casvan-praius